begin process at 2012 05 27 14:29:54
  Trouver un code source :
 
dans
 
Accueil > Forum > 

Archive ASP & ASP.NET

 > 

Archives ASP & ASP.NET

 > 

ASP.net

 > 

Accès aux colonnes d'un datagrid


Derniers messages déposésPoser une question dans le forum ou lancer une discussion

Accès aux colonnes d'un datagrid

jeudi 24 novembre 2005 à 17:49:49 | Accès aux colonnes d'un datagrid

martok

Salut, J'ai un problème avec un datagrid. Il contient deux boutons : supprimer et modifier, ainsi que toutes les données d'une table. (select *). Ma page aspx doit pouvoir mettre à jour les données de n'importe quelle table Oracle. Je ne connais donc pas à l'avance le nombre et le nom des colonnes que je vais avoir à traiter. Lors d'un click sur le bouton update d'une ligne, je parcours tous les controls de la ligne et j'en récupère chaque valeur afin de construire une requête d'update. Mon problème, c'est que je n'arrive pas à parcourir les colonnes pour en récupérer leur nom. Et j'ai besoin des noms de colonnes pour construire mon update (UPDATE nomTable SET nom_col1 = valeur1 ...). J'ai bien essayé de passer directement par le datagrid : (DataGrid1.Columns.Count), mais ça ne détecte que les colonnes où il y a les boutons (donc 2 colonnes). Les autes ne sont pas prises en compte alors qu'elles s'affichent correctement. Voici la procédure d'update : c'est quand on clique sur un bouton update dans le datagrid private void updateRow(object source, System.Web.UI.WebControls.DataGridCommandEventArgs e){ String commandeSQL=""; try{ ErrorMessage.Text = ""; OracleCommand updCommand = new OracleCommand(); updCommand.Connection = oracleConnection1; //ICI GENERATION DE LA REQUETE SQL //Label au dessus du text grid ErrorMessage.Text = "nbCellsTotal = " + e.Item.Cells.Count + " Pour le DG " + DataGrid1.Columns.Count; for (int i = 2 ; i EntityForm Label Avez vous une idée pour accéder au nom des colonnes de mon datagrid ?
vendredi 25 novembre 2005 à 14:01:41 | Re : Accès aux colonnes d'un datagrid

martok

Réponse acceptée !
C'est bon c'est solutionné en utilisant des variables de session


Cette discussion est classée dans : count, text, datagrid, colonnes, update


Répondre à ce message

Sujets en rapport avec ce message

grand besoin d'aide pour une datagrid [ par jordan2345 ] benj'ai un gros soucis et ca fait deux jours que je me retournes le cerveau!Celui qui me trouve ça me sauves la vie!!!C'est long mais j'ai préféré bie suppression d une colonne dans un datagrid [ par jordan2345 ] benj ai un grand besoin d'aide pour une datagrid. je l initialise avec une procedure stockée. J en ai deja fait sauf que d habitude je connais les col Un DataGrid generique avec fonction d'update [ par emericg ] je dois pour un client, faire plusieurs page avec des datagrid et une possibilité d'en modifier les données, donc ma question (avant que je cherche to Pb Datagrid contenant des text box [ par cla85 ] Bonjour,Voila, je boss sur appli ASP.NET/C#. J'ai un datagrid contenant exclusivement des textbox car ce datagrid est utilisé pour enregistrer les don tri d'un datagrid et templatecolumn [ par kaskran ] salut tout le monde,petite question qui m'enbete, j'ai rajouté une fonction de tri des colonnes dans mon datagrid, cependant, ma colonnes du type temp [VS.Net] Modification de colonnes modèles limité dans un datagrid [ par kallahan03 ] Bonjour à tous,J'ai remarqué que dans un datagrid, quand on créé + de 16 colonnes modèles, lorsque l'on clique-droit sur le datagrid pour faire "Modif Datagrid et dropdownlist [ par niquel ] Bonjour, voila j'ai un datagrid avec un control me permettant d'éditer, modifier, supprimer et d'ajouter des enregistrements. Pour la modifica Changer Text d'un bouton contenu dans un datagrid [ par cabbry ] Bonjour, j'ai une colonne de boutons dans un datagrid (dans une TemplateColumn). Lorsque je clique sur le bouton, je voudrais que le Text de tout le datagrid [ par clairenes ] salut! lors du chargement de ma page j'aimerai afficher un datagrid qui soit lié a une datatable qui pour l'instant est vide (elle ne contient aucune Datagrid [ par Sobieski ] Salut !J'ai une question (étonnant hein ?)J'ai un Datagrid. Quand je cliques sur Edit ca affiche en dessous un usercontrol qui contient des champs, qu


Nos sponsors


Sondage...

CalendriCode

Mai 2012
LMMJVSD
 123456
78910111213
14151617181920
21222324252627
28293031   

Consulter la suite du CalendriCode

A découvrir



 
Développement réalisé par Nicolas SOREL (Nix) avec l'aide de : Cyril DURAND et Emmanuel (EBArtSoft), Merci à Vincent pour ses précieux conseils.
CodeS-SourceS.com© Toute reproduction même partielle est interdite sauf accord écrit du Webmaster
CodeS-SourceS.com© est une marque déposée tous droits réservés

Google Coop CodeS-SourceS Google Coop CodeS-SourceS
Temps d'éxécution de la page : 0,406 sec (4)

Nous contacter | Annoncer sur CodeS-SourceS | Mentions légales